For about two years, Patsy and I served as lead pastors in a small church in the city we were living in at the time. the church had been, well, just just way the church was abandoned. Patsy and I knew that He was not finished with the ministry of that church, so we picked it up, literally from nothing and rebuilt it from the ground up.
The church grew from the restart where we had often less than twenty people on a Sunday morning, to seeing attendance grow to around one hundred on most Sundays. We were able to see a vibrant and anointed praise and worship team, a children's church ministry, and a great youth ministry. And we moved from an old rented too small church building to one with much more opportunity for growth and for service.
Of course we did not do that all by ourselves, even though at the beginning, it was rough going, and every pastor who has built up a church from nothing understands that well. God sent us great team members to help carry the load. In January of 2026 we were able to turn the pastoral position over to our associate pastor, allowing him and his wife to take the church to the next level. Our work had been accomplished so it was time to turn over the reins and step aside. That was when we moved from that city to our current home in Florida.
